Download logs from Alta Video and cameras

Last modified: Wednesday October 11, 2023.

To assist the Avigilon Alta Support team with troubleshooting any issues you have with your Alta cloud-based video security solution, download the log files from Alta Video and attach them to the support case that you raise.

Task — Download Alta Video logs

  1. Choose Tools Tools > System System.
  2. Click Deployment > Settings.
  3. Select Logs.
  4. Click Download.
    The log files are downloaded to the default download location on your computer.

    Two sets of zipped files are downloaded. One contains information relating to cameras and Cloud Connectors (if applicable) attached to your deployment, and the other contains information relating to the Alta Video user interface.

Task — Download Cloud Connector logs from the Alta Video user interface

  1. Choose Tools Tools > System System.
  2. Select the Cloud Connector of interest.
  3. Click Edit settings.
  4. From Cloud connector > Maintenance.
  5. Click Download logs.
  6. Choose to optionally Include detailed device connection logs.

    The detailed device connection logs are useful if you suspect that the Cloud Connector is experiencing network connectivity issues.

  7. Click Download.
    The log files are downloaded to the default download location on your computer.

    Two sets of zipped files are downloaded. One contains information relating to the selected Cloud Connector, and the other contains information relating to the Alta Video user interface.

Task — Download camera logs from the Alta Video user interface

  1. Choose Tools Open a tool > Devices Devices.
  2. Select Cameras.
  3. Select the Avigilon Ava camera of interest.
  4. Click Settings > Edit settings.
  5. Select Settings > Maintenance.
  6. Click Download camera logs.
    The log files are downloaded to the default download location on your computer.
